Isopure?

I went to GNC this evening and was asking about protein powders and shakes that would be best for WLS and the lady told me that most people that have had WLS come in and say their docs tell them to get Isopure. It was on sale...a case of 12 for $36, so I grabbed up a case of blue raspberry. Do alot of ya'll use this for your post op liquid diet, and what is your take on the raspberry taste if you've had it?

I have had the alpine (fruit) punch, and the orange flavor of the pre mixed Isopure in the bottle. You get 40g of protein per bottle, and alot of your liquid requirement. I also have tried the powder in the same flavors... I personally cannot stand the thickness of the powder drinks.:thumbup: They come out quite chalky looking, and settle to the bottom of the glass after a few minutes. :embaressed_smile:The girl at GNC told me that that's the xtra vitamins and minerals they add to the powder mix that settle. I still prefer the pre mixed clear kind. Get a gold card, and save $$ durring the first week of each month. I think it's 10 or 15 % off your purchase! :frown:

I did the isopure during the liquid phase. I thought it was the best option. The milky kinds gave me terrible gas and made the post op time very painful. I found that once I cut dairy, the terrible cramping and abdominal pain went away.

I did find that it was too thick and syrupy for me. So I kept my bottles, and would pour half of one into the empty bottles. Then I would fill the two bottles the rest of the way with water. I had the two drinks and it was also a good way to make sure I wasn't only getting my protein, but that I was also getting my fluids in.

I love them! Apple Melon is my alltime favorite one. I would drink half in the morning and half at night. Remember, our bodies cannot really absorb more than 20g of Protein at one time, so drinking the whole bottle will really be a waste at one time.
